While this write-up will focus on the biggest poker playing country in the region, in addition to Brazil I will be examining the entire South American region, as well as touching upon Latin American countries.
Brazil, and all of South America for that matter, is another new entry into the world of poker, and following the Internet explosion, South American poker started to take off with Brazil at the forefront. By 2008 poker had a firm foothold in the region, and PokerStars.com even created the Latin American Poker Tour (LAPT) which has been growing by leaps and bounds since it came on the scene in Rio de Janeiro, Brazil in March of 2008.

With such a short history in the world of poker, Brazil and South America haven’t produced a slew of big names, but there are quite a few up and coming stars that hail from South America. With the LAPT allowing South American players to compete in major tournaments, the top talent from the area now has a place to shine, and display their poker prowess. In just four years the LAPT has produced such notable names as Alexander Gomes, Andre Akkari, and Felipe Ramos, and when including the entire South American continent names like Argentineans Jose “Nacho”Barbero, Leo Fernandez, and Veronica Dabul can also be added to the list.
The big names in South American poker Alexander Gomes and “Nacho” Barbero, both of whom have won millions over the last few years at poker tournaments around the world.

Latin America and South America are the new emerging markets for online poker sites, and the game has quickly caught on in the region. While laws differ from country to country, playing online poker in South America is perfectly legal for the players, and no player has ever faced any form of prosecution for playing online poker. On the other hand, since very few laws have been passed regarding online poker, most online poker rooms are skirting local laws in South American countries.
Thanks to the foresight of PokerStars, which saw the emerging market well before their competitors, the largest online poker site in the world has a strong hold on online poker in the region. With the PokerStars LAPT now in its fourth season, PokerStars is the most recognizable brand in central and South America.

There are only about eight casinos throughout the entire country of Brazil, and even though poker’s popularity is on the rise, Brazilian casinos are not the gaming Mecca like you’ll find in other countries.
Most of the casinos are located in the major metropolitan areas like Sao Paulo, Rio de Janeiro, and Florianopolois, with a few other smaller card-rooms located in some more out-of-the-way areas of the vast country.

Poker in Brazil is a dicey proposition as all casino games are forbidden in the country except in licensed establishments that use loopholes to offer the barest form of poker, which have become known as poker associations. These associations circumvent the 1960’s era law forbidding casino games by focusing on tournament poker almost exclusively –which seems to reside in a legal gray area in Brazil.
There are currently a number of measures working their way through the Brazilian legislature that would legalize poker in the country. However, the Brazilian legislature works at a very slow-pace, so it may still be some time before any of these measures are put in place.
